ཁམས་གསུམ
three realms. world realms. Desire realm 'dod pa'i khams or Kama dhatu. form realm gzugs khams or rupa dhatu. and formless realm gzugs med kyi khams or arupya dhatu. three realms (of being). three worlds [RY]

three realms [desire realm 'dod pa'i khams-r k madh tu, form realm gzugs khams-r r padh tu, and formless realm gzugs med kyi khams ar pyadh tu see GDMK fundamentals, p 000, and pt 1, pp 000-000) [IW]

three realms (of existence/ being) [RB]

3 worlds, world spheres, 3 realms, world planes('dod pa'i khams, gzugs kyi khams, gzugs med pa'i khams), 3 worlds (heaven, earth, nether world) [JV]

Three realms. The samsaric realms of Desire, Form and Formlessness [RY]
